favorite views of rome and the fatal charm of italy

I was thinking of Rome just today. For me, the most beautiful city. Walking Rome is a pleasure, every corner is filled with beauty. I miss Rome, its been a while since I last saw her splendor.

So lucky to find this blog post: «The favorite views of Rome» by Rebecca Price Butler. I totally agree with her.
